Applied Catalysis A: General, Vol.121, No.2, 217-229, 1995
Vanadium Passivation of Cracking Catalysts by Imaging Secondary-Ion Mass-Spectrometry
The vanadium distribution over equilibrium gas oil and resid resistant cracking catalysts and vanadium-loaded cracking catalysts mixed with calcium-exchanged clay has been determined. The results of secondary ion mass spectroscopy imaging are consistent with cracking activity data and shown vanadium preferentially accumulated on the calcium-exchanged clay in the presence of fluid catalytic cracking catalyst. This indicates that calcium-exchanged clay should be active for vanadium passivation in catalytic cracking.
